ENGR 520 - Applied Industrial Control Description Process control systems related to industrial applications. Topics include controller types, advanced control schemes, digital control, control simulations, Distributed Control Systems, process interlocks, fail safe systems, emergency shutdown, uninterruptible power supplies, and alarming schemes. Graduate students are required to program controls and controllers and run simulation software.
Note(s) No duplicate credit for ENGR 520 and ELEN 420, ELEN 520, or ENGR 420.
Prerequisite(s)/Corequisite(s) Prerequisite(s): ELEN 210, ENGR 211, or permission of department head.
Cr 3 Lec 3
